WebThe growth charts show this by using 'percentiles'. Below are some examples: A baby on the 50 th percentile for weight is right in the middle of the normal weight range: 50% of babies their age are lighter, and 50% are heavier. A baby on the 5 th percentile weighs less than 95% of other babies of that age. A baby on the 90 th percentile weights ...
